UDINE, May, 10th - Players of the mahjong club at Udine, Italy, presented themselves with gigantic mahjong tiles during the 2012 Far East Film Festival. Playing with the extraordinatiy tiles was welcomed by lots of spectators.

The first two Sherlock Holmes Mini Mysteries are solved.

The Hound of the Baskervilles


Question: What was the breed of dog Mrs. Hudson has heard during mahjong game?
Answer: Mrs. Hudson noticed that Wan Tao took Chow and pronounced "Chi!" Next two calls with Flower replacement sounded like "Hua!", "Hua!" Altogether -- "Chi-Hua-Hua".

Hand Structure? It's Elementary

 

Question: What ingenious insight came to Mrs. Hudson?
Answer: Mrs. Hudson unintentionally looked at her hand and bent slightly her fingers. "What is it?" -- she thought. Four fingers consisted of 3 phalanxes and thumb -- of 2 only. "That's exactly 3-3-3-3-2!"
